Today’s post is dedicated to versatility yet again. I am taking a floral pencil skirt, and styling it 4 different ways. It is SO easy to change up the way it looks with other staples that are most likely already in your closet – a cardigan, denim jacket, and various favorite boots or booties. With summer temperatures in full force here, I haven’t put any of my summer wardrobe away yet, in fact, I am having fun dreaming of ways to take some summer pieces into fall and winter.
